I'm having an issue with my '77 860GT. It's running/starting well but when I close the throttle down to idle from around 4000 rpm or so, many small backfires occur. Not the big fire blazing, muffler expanding explosions that I thought were really cool when was 16 in my Malibu, but loud enough to know something is not right.

The timing is right on and I sync'd the carbs with mercury gauge. Idle is smooth and engine runs and accelerates smoothly out of idle.

Could this be a jetting issue or an idle mixture thing? I haven't looked at what jets I have in there.

The bike has relatively open aftermarket mufflers and no crossover pipe, but other bikes a had with these mufflers and stock jetting did not show this backfiring.
